 I completed a new production of MAN OF LA MANCHA for White Plains Performing Arts Center. This was the initial production for this jewel of a LORT Theatre. This was followed by playing JP Morgan and Grandfather in their concert version of RAGTIME, at WPPAC, as well. (The following production photos by Carlos Gustavo Monroy)

 Many of you saw me reprise my roles in Hal Prince's production of CANDIDE, with the New York City Opera in March and April of 2008. What a terrific and creative year. (Photos on Gallery of Photospage)

And it continues: completed benefit concert performances of SHOWBOAT, at the acclaimed and historical venue, Carnegie Hall. Previously, I performed other wonderful concerts in that hall; one special concert was ANYONE CAN WHISTLE, with Scott Bakula, Madeline Kahn, Bernedette Peters and Angela Lansbury, who played in the original production. Again, it was my great fortune to work with Stephen Sondheim.
